These are 186 reviewed authority-level industrial activity identities, not 186 new buildings. The sources state only 13 as new construction; 141 are tenant fit-outs, six are alterations, two are site clearings, and 24 county records do not publish a reliable construction scope.

San Jose–Sunnyvale–Santa Clara has no published metro project count because only two of 19 permitting authorities produced a gateable corpus. Authority rows show 186 reviewed industrial-activity identities and 98 live (96 under development and two planned), with five completions in the last 24 months. This is a fit-out-dominated set: only 13 identities are new construction and 141 are tenant fit-outs. Zero projects are confirmed small-bay; 50 are probable and 114 lack enough published morphology evidence, so zero confirmed is a source-detail limitation rather than a market fact. Sunnyvale, Santa Clara, Mountain View, Milpitas, Palo Alto, San Benito County, and remaining authorities are unmeasured rather than zero. Existing Supply retains eight leads and Demand retains 302 signals as separate, nonadditive layers.
